The ratio of the depth of flow to the hydraulic radius for the most economical trapezoidal section, in open channel flow is_____________________?
Correct answer: D. 2
- A. 0.5
- B. 1
- C. 1.5
- D. 2
Explanation
For the most economical trapezoidal channel, the hydraulic radius is half the flow depth, R = y/2. Therefore, the depth-to-hydraulic-radius ratio is y/R = 2.
